Video: BREAKING: Huckabee Sanders Signs Order Banning 'Woke' Terms Like 'Pregnant People' From State Govt
Youtube ^ | 10/23 | Forbes Breaking News

Posted on 10/19/2023 1:57:48 PM PDT by spirited irish

Gov. Sarah Huckabee Sanders (R-AR) signs an executive order banning "woke" terms like "pregnant people" from being used in state government.

As an “Arkanian” (whatever that is) I must say everytime that Sanders passes a law (Her name is Sanders... she got married. I would like to disallow this hyphenated name BS) those laws and her actions are gravely misunderstood.

Arkansas is a strange state indeed. First off, the state is POOR. It’s been a classically free state where people aren’t so held back by big government and rules to this and that. That means taxes aren’t collected so aggregriously as they are in other places.

Because of that, the social welfare system here isn’t that strong. With today’s costs, even at the higher levels of state and government assistance about half of the state is unapproachable in costs.

Recently she got rid of a child labor law that now has 12 year olds working at McDonalds. That’s in NWA, which is one of the wealthiest areas in the country.
Headlines were quick to tell us about this, but not so quick to tell us that it was originally banned because companies sought to exploit school-sponsored work training programs so they could get basically free labor. Now that the law is overturned and schools can seek out work training programs, the companies are back to use it as cheap labor again.

Most of what Sarah Sanders has given us has been very well-intentioned, but the optics have been ignored. Be careful how the media delivers to you her gubernatorial groundwork in this state.
